I am using SGSeq and have a problem with the analyzefeatures function. Below, I have provided my code and my problems. Could you please kindly guide me?

library(SGSeq)
library(TxDb.Hsapiens.UCSC.hg38.knownGene)
library(GenomicRanges)


# Define the path to your BAM files
bam_path  <- "the path of my bam files"    (ps: I have 41 bam files)

# List the BAM files in the directory
bam_files <- list.files(path = bam_path, pattern = "\\.bam$", full.names = TRUE)

# Create a sample_info data frame with sample names and corresponding BAM file paths
si <- data.frame(sample_name = basename(bam_files), file_bam = bam_files)

# Get the BAM file information
si_complete <- getBamInfo(si)

Then, I used the following code:

txdb <- TxDb.Hsapiens.UCSC.hg38.knownGene

seqlevelsStyle(txdb) <- "UCSC"


txf_ucsc <- convertToTxFeatures(txdb)
Warning messages:
1: In .set_group_names(grl, use.names, txdb, by) :
  some group names are NAs or duplicated
2: In .set_group_names(grl, use.names, txdb, by) :
  some group names are NAs or duplicated
3: In convertToTxFeatures(txdb) :
  Removed 348 transcripts with duplicate names

And then, When I looked at (ps: I have 41 bam files)

seqlevels(BamFile(si_complete$file_bam[1]))

seqlevels(txf_ucsc)

I noticed they are not exactly the same. Which causes a problem when I want to use analyseFeatures

sgfc_ucsc <- analyzeFeatures(si_complete, features = txf_ucsc)
Process features...
Obtain counts...
Error in .io_bam(.scan_bamfile, file, reverseComplement, yieldSize(file),  : 
  seqlevels(param) not in BAM header:

#(I couldn't type all of it with its warnings here)

So, from the other posts on the bioconductor I found to use the seqlevels and keepSeqlevels as follow:

seqlevels_in_bam <- seqlevels(BamFile(si_complete$file_bam[1]))


txf_ucsc2 <- keepSeqlevels(txf_ucsc, seqlevels_in_bam)
Error in keepSeqlevels(txf_ucsc, seqlevels_in_bam) : 
  invalid seqlevels: chrEBV

How to solve this issue?

I also used intersect function:

seqlevels_in_bam <- seqlevels(BamFile(si_complete$file_bam[1]))
seqlevels_in_bam <- intersect(seqlevels_in_bam, seqlevels(txf_ucsc))

But then when I am running analyzeFeatures function I have the error:

sgfc_ucsc <- analyzeFeatures(si_complete, features = seqlevels_in_bam)
sgfc_ucsc <- analyzeFeatures(si_complete, features = seqlevels_in_bam)
Error in analyzeFeatures(si_complete, features = seqlevels_in_bam) : 
  features must be a TxFeatures or SGFeatures object

if I go step back in this chunck:

seqlevels_in_bam <- seqlevels(BamFile(si_complete$file_bam[1]))


txf_ucsc2 <- keepSeqlevels(txf_ucsc, seqlevels_in_bam)
Error in keepSeqlevels(txf_ucsc, seqlevels_in_bam) : 
  invalid seqlevels: chrEBV

and remove chrEBV:

seqlevels_in_bam <- seqlevels(BamFile(si_complete$file_bam[1]))

seqlevels_in_bam <- seqlevels_in_bam[seqlevels_in_bam != "chrEBV"]

common_seqlevels <- intersect(seqlevels_in_bam, seqlevels(txf_ucsc))

txf_ucsc_filtered <- keepSeqlevels(txf_ucsc, common_seqlevels)
